    Overview

    Pokémon Gym Leaders reign the world of the Pokémon Universe. A Gym Leader's main purpose is to physically and mentally test the up and coming Pokémon Trainers screening through their region to prepare their score with the Pokémon League's Elite Four and the current Pokemon Master of the region fixed in the position of Pokémon Champion.

    Spin-off games appropriate their 'bosses' as only Leaders.

    Trivia

    • Pokemon XD has a Pre-Gym with a leader, but there is no badge to give.
    • The only two Gym Leaders not to give you your badge directly after defeating them are Clair and Whitney, usually after putting up challenging battles.
